playschool
/ˈpleɪsˌskuːl/Definitions
1. noun
An educational institution, typically for young children, that provides a play-based approach to learning.
“The local community center has a playschool for children aged 2-5.”
2. noun
A place where children can play and learn together, often under adult supervision.
“The park was set up as a playschool for kids during the summer break.”
